//============================================================
        //	ICOMPARABLE IMPLEMENTATION
        //============================================================
        #region CompareTo(object obj)
        /// <summary>
        /// Compares the current instance with another object of the same type.
        /// </summary>
        /// <param name="obj">An object to compare with this instance.</param>
        /// <returns>A 32-bit signed integer that indicates the relative order of the objects being compared.</returns>
        /// <exception cref="ArgumentException">The <paramref name="obj"/> is not the expected <see cref="Type"/>.</exception>
        public int CompareTo(object obj)
        {
            //------------------------------------------------------------
            //	If target is a null reference, instance is greater
            //------------------------------------------------------------
            if (obj == null)
            {
                return(1);
            }

            //------------------------------------------------------------
            //	Determine comparison result using property state of objects
            //------------------------------------------------------------
            AtomPersonConstruct value = obj as AtomPersonConstruct;

            if (value != null)
            {
                int result = String.Compare(this.EmailAddress, value.EmailAddress, StringComparison.OrdinalIgnoreCase);
                result = result | String.Compare(this.Name, value.Name, StringComparison.OrdinalIgnoreCase);
                result = result | Uri.Compare(this.Uri, value.Uri, UriComponents.AbsoluteUri, UriFormat.SafeUnescaped, StringComparison.OrdinalIgnoreCase);

                result = result | AtomUtility.CompareCommonObjectAttributes(this, value);

                return(result);
            }
            else
            {
                throw new ArgumentException(String.Format(null, "obj is not of type {0}, type was found to be '{1}'.", this.GetType().FullName, obj.GetType().FullName), "obj");
            }
        }

        /// <summary>
        /// Creates a <see cref="AtomPersonConstruct"/> using the supplied <see cref="XPathNavigator"/>.
        /// </summary>
        /// <param name="source">The <see cref="XPathNavigator"/> to extract information from.</param>
        /// <param name="manager">The <see cref="XmlNamespaceManager"/> used to resolve XML namespace prefixes.</param>
        /// <param name="settings">The <see cref="SyndicationResourceLoadSettings"/> used to configure the fill operation.</param>
        /// <returns>A <see cref="AtomPersonConstruct"/> instance initialized using the supplied <paramref name="source"/>.</returns>
        /// <remarks>
        ///     This method expects the supplied <paramref name="source"/> to be positioned on the XML element that represents a Atom 0.3 Person construct.
        /// </remarks>
        /// <exception cref="ArgumentNullException">The <paramref name="source"/> is a null reference (Nothing in Visual Basic).</exception>
        /// <exception cref="ArgumentNullException">The <paramref name="manager"/> is a null reference (Nothing in Visual Basic).</exception>
        /// <exception cref="ArgumentNullException">The <paramref name="settings"/> is a null reference (Nothing in Visual Basic).</exception>
        private static AtomPersonConstruct CreatePerson(XPathNavigator source, XmlNamespaceManager manager, SyndicationResourceLoadSettings settings)
        {
            //------------------------------------------------------------
            //	Local members
            //------------------------------------------------------------
            AtomPersonConstruct person  = new AtomPersonConstruct();

            //------------------------------------------------------------
            //	Validate parameter
            //------------------------------------------------------------
            Guard.ArgumentNotNull(source, "source");
            Guard.ArgumentNotNull(manager, "manager");
            Guard.ArgumentNotNull(settings, "settings");

            //------------------------------------------------------------
            //	Attempt to extract common attributes information
            //------------------------------------------------------------
            AtomUtility.FillCommonObjectAttributes(person, source);

            //------------------------------------------------------------
            //	Attempt to extract syndication information
            //------------------------------------------------------------
            XPathNavigator nameNavigator    = source.SelectSingleNode("atom:name", manager);
            XPathNavigator urlNavigator     = source.SelectSingleNode("atom:url", manager);
            XPathNavigator emailNavigator   = source.SelectSingleNode("atom:email", manager);

            if (nameNavigator != null)
            {
                person.Name         = nameNavigator.Value;
            }

            if (urlNavigator != null)
            {
                Uri uri;
                if (Uri.TryCreate(urlNavigator.Value, UriKind.RelativeOrAbsolute, out uri))
                {
                    person.Uri      = uri;
                }
            }

            if (emailNavigator != null)
            {
                person.EmailAddress = emailNavigator.Value;
            }

            SyndicationExtensionAdapter adapter = new SyndicationExtensionAdapter(source, settings);
            adapter.Fill(person, manager);

            return person;
        }

        /// <summary>
        /// Modifies the <see cref="AtomFeed"/> collection entities to match the supplied <see cref="XPathNavigator"/> data source.
        /// </summary>
        /// <param name="feed">The <see cref="AtomFeed"/> to be filled.</param>
        /// <param name="source">The <see cref="XPathNavigator"/> to extract information from.</param>
        /// <param name="manager">The <see cref="XmlNamespaceManager"/> used to resolve XML namespace prefixes.</param>
        /// <param name="settings">The <see cref="SyndicationResourceLoadSettings"/> used to configure the fill operation.</param>
        /// <remarks>
        ///     This method expects the supplied <paramref name="source"/> to be positioned on the XML element that represents a <see cref="AtomFeed"/>.
        /// </remarks>
        /// <exception cref="ArgumentNullException">The <paramref name="feed"/> is a null reference (Nothing in Visual Basic).</exception>
        /// <exception cref="ArgumentNullException">The <paramref name="source"/> is a null reference (Nothing in Visual Basic).</exception>
        /// <exception cref="ArgumentNullException">The <paramref name="manager"/> is a null reference (Nothing in Visual Basic).</exception>
        /// <exception cref="ArgumentNullException">The <paramref name="settings"/> is a null reference (Nothing in Visual Basic).</exception>
        private static void FillFeedCollections(AtomFeed feed, XPathNavigator source, XmlNamespaceManager manager, SyndicationResourceLoadSettings settings)
        {
            //------------------------------------------------------------
            //	Validate parameter
            //------------------------------------------------------------
            Guard.ArgumentNotNull(feed, "feed");
            Guard.ArgumentNotNull(source, "source");
            Guard.ArgumentNotNull(manager, "manager");
            Guard.ArgumentNotNull(settings, "settings");

            //------------------------------------------------------------
            //	Attempt to extract syndication information
            //------------------------------------------------------------
            XPathNodeIterator authorIterator        = source.Select("atom:author", manager);
            XPathNodeIterator categoryIterator      = source.Select("atom:category", manager);
            XPathNodeIterator contributorIterator   = source.Select("atom:contributor", manager);
            XPathNodeIterator linkIterator          = source.Select("atom:link", manager);
            XPathNodeIterator entryIterator         = source.Select("atom:entry", manager);

            if (authorIterator != null && authorIterator.Count > 0)
            {
                while (authorIterator.MoveNext())
                {
                    AtomPersonConstruct author  = new AtomPersonConstruct();
                    if (author.Load(authorIterator.Current, settings))
                    {
                        feed.Authors.Add(author);
                    }
                }
            }

            if (categoryIterator != null && categoryIterator.Count > 0)
            {
                while (categoryIterator.MoveNext())
                {
                    AtomCategory category   = new AtomCategory();
                    if (category.Load(categoryIterator.Current, settings))
                    {
                        feed.Categories.Add(category);
                    }
                }
            }

            if (contributorIterator != null && contributorIterator.Count > 0)
            {
                while (contributorIterator.MoveNext())
                {
                    AtomPersonConstruct contributor = new AtomPersonConstruct();
                    if (contributor.Load(contributorIterator.Current, settings))
                    {
                        feed.Contributors.Add(contributor);
                    }
                }
            }

            if (entryIterator != null && entryIterator.Count > 0)
            {
                int counter = 0;
                while (entryIterator.MoveNext())
                {
                    AtomEntry entry = new AtomEntry();
                    counter++;

                    Atom10SyndicationResourceAdapter.FillEntry(entry, entryIterator.Current, manager, settings);

                    if (settings.RetrievalLimit != 0 && counter > settings.RetrievalLimit)
                    {
                        break;
                    }

                    ((Collection<AtomEntry>)feed.Entries).Add(entry);
                }
            }

            if (linkIterator != null && linkIterator.Count > 0)
            {
                while (linkIterator.MoveNext())
                {
                    AtomLink link   = new AtomLink();
                    if (link.Load(linkIterator.Current, settings))
                    {
                        feed.Links.Add(link);
                    }
                }
            }
        }
